The primary accessory to consider is the drill bit set. Drill bits are available in various materials and sizes, each serving different purposes. For instance, titanium drill bits are durable and ideal for heavy-duty tasks due to their high strength and resistance to heat. Moreover, a router bit or multi tool may be essential for specific woodworking projects, offering precision and smooth finishes.
Another important accessory is the impact driver. While a standard drill is sufficient for lightweight tasks, an impact driver is designed for high-torque applications, making it suitable for large screws and bolts. To further extend the capabilities of your power tools, consider acquiring an impact socket set. These heavy-duty sockets provide enhanced torque and are essential for automotive work or metal framing.
To ensure quick changes between drilling and driving tasks, a quick-change bit holder is a valuable addition. This accessory allows you to swap bits swiftly without the need for multiple tools. Additionally, stocking up on driver bit packs is advisable as they wear out over time, and having replacements ready can save you valuable time.

Evaluating the Benefits and Limitations of Cordless Drills
Assessing the Merits and Drawbacks of Cordless Drills
Cordless drill sets have become indispensable in both professional and DIY settings, offering considerable flexibility and convenience. Nevertheless, it is important to weigh their benefits against potential limitations to make an informed purchasing decision. Advantages of Cordless Drills- Portability and Freedom: Cordless drills provide the freedom to move around without being tethered to a power source. This is especially advantageous for tasks in locations where power outlets are not readily accessible.
- Ease of Use: Lightweight and compact, these tools are ideal for quick jobs. The absence of cords means less clutter and a safer working environment.
- Versatility: Whether you need to drill holes with precision or drive screws swiftly, a cordless drill, paired with the right drill bits, can handle a range of tasks. The tool's ability to adapt is further enhanced by a variety of tool accessories available in the market.
- Battery Life: One primary concern is the battery pack's life and performance over time. While advancements have led to longer-lasting battery packs, the power may still wane with extensive, heavy-duty tasks.
- Power Constraints: Despite being powerful, cordless tools sometimes fall short when compared to their corded counterparts, especially during tasks requiring maximum torque such as using an impact socket or a larger bit set.
- Price Consideration: The convenience and cutting-edge technology embedded in cordless drill sets, including accessories power, can come with a higher price tag. It's essential to compare different models and their specifications to ensure good value for the product.
Choosing the Right Drill Set for Your Needs
Deciphering the Right Cordless Drill Set for You
Selecting the perfect cordless drill set can seem daunting with an immense array of tools available on the market today. However, understanding key elements such as power, price, and accessories can simplify the decision-making process. When considering power, it's essential to evaluate the voltage of the drill. Typically, drills come with voltage options ranging from 6 to 36 volts. Higher voltage drills deliver more power, making them more suited for heavy-duty tasks. However, for most DIY projects at home, a drill with a voltage around 18 volts should suffice. Power tools should balance power and size for optimal results. Price is another crucial factor. While higher-priced models might offer advanced features like brushless motors or longer battery life, there are more affordable sets that still deliver excellent performance. It's beneficial to compare prices on marketplaces like Amazon, where customer reviews can guide you in assessing product value. Assess the number of pieces in the set and the types of bits included. Drill sets usually come with various drill bits and screwdriver bits, enhancing their versatility. A comprehensive bit set, often including titanium drill bits and impact bits, can cater to different materials, including wood, metal, and masonry. The inclusion of impact drivers and multi-tool capabilities can also significantly influence your choice. An impact driver can handle tougher jobs like driving screws into hard surfaces, while a multi-tool feature offers flexibility for diverse tasks. Consider the battery pack and charger included in the set. A set with multiple batteries allows seamless operation without the need to pause and recharge. You may also want to examine if the set comes with parts and accessories like a socket set or router bit, which can enhance functionality. Finally, think about your specific requirements and workspace. Evaluate tools based on task requirements – a compact drill might be better for tight spaces, whereas bigger models could be optimal for routine heavy-duty tasks. Regular Care and Best Practices for Optimum Performance
Proper maintenance of your cordless drill set is critical to ensure its longevity and effectiveness. With regular use, even the most durable power tools and their accessories can show signs of wear. To avoid unexpected breakdowns and maintain optimal functionality, consider the following tips:- Clean the Drill and Accessories Regularly
- Dust and debris can accumulate in and around the drill's housing, drill bits, and tool accessories. Clean these components with a dry cloth and compressed air, especially after working with materials like wood or plaster that tend to create fine particles.
- Charge and Store Batteries Properly
- The battery pack is pivotal for delivering power to the drill. To ensure maximum battery life, charge it fully before storage and avoid extreme temperatures. Lithium-ion batteries in particular should be kept dry and at room temperature.
- Replace Worn-Out Parts and Accessories
- Check parts accessories such as the driver bit, impact socket, and screwdriver bit frequently. Worn bits can affect the precision and power of your drill. Regularly inspect these parts and replace them when they become less effective.
- Lubrication and Protection
- Applying lubrication to moving parts can enhance the drill’s performance and reduce friction. Use appropriate lubricants recommended by manufacturers to avoid damaging the tool parts.
- Routine Check-ups and Professional Servicing
- Periodically, it's beneficial to have a professional evaluate your drill set, especially if it's a heavy duty model. This can preempt expensive repairs by identifying potential issues early.
